什麼是 Trench
Trench 是一個企業級事件追蹤系統,將 Apache Kafka 和 ClickHouse 技術結合成一個生產就緒的系統。它旨在處理大規模事件追蹤和分析需求,同時保持簡單性和法規遵從性。該平台既可作為開源解決方案進行自托管,也可作為完全托管的雲端服務提供,由 Y Combinator 支持並由具有豐富擴展經驗的團隊維護。
Trench 如何運作?
Trench 通過利用 Kafka 的高吞吐量事件處理能力和 ClickHouse 的強大分析引擎運行。它遵循行業標準,如 Segment 規範,允許用戶實現 Track、Identify 和 Group 功能。系統通過 Kafka 在單個節點上每秒處理數千個事件,同時使用 SQL 或 REST 查詢實時存儲和分析數據。所有組件都包裝成一個單一的生產就緒 Docker 鏡像,簡化了部署和管理。該平台還包括節流 webhook,以靈活地將數據分發到其他服務。
Trench 的好處
用戶可以從 Trench 的大規模吞吐能力和極快的查詢性能中受益,同時保持法規遵從性。該平台通過其單容器部署模型消除了操作複雜性,減少了單獨管理多個組件的需要。對於選擇雲端選項的企業,他們還可以獲得無伺服器架構、自動擴展資源、99.99% SLA 高可用性和優先支持等額外優勢。開源版本在 MIT 許可下提供無限制使用,並有社區支持,使所有規模的組織都能使用。
查看更多